What are the duties and responsibilities of a bookkeeper in Nebraska?

A bookkeeper in Nebraska performs various crucial tasks, including recording financial transactions, reconciling accounts, and ensuring accuracy in financial records. They manage accounts payable and accounts receivable, generate financial statements, and prepare for audits. Compliance with state and federal tax regulations is a key responsibility, as is helping businesses manage their cash flow effectively. Additionally, bookkeepers may assist in budgeting, forecasting, and financial analysis to support informed decision-making, contributing to the overall financial health and success of businesses in Nebraska.
